Sweet and Spicy Korean BBQ Tempura Chicken
This Korean-inspired appetizer is a crowd-pleaser with just the right amount of heat. Crispy tempura chicken is tossed in a sticky, sweet-and-spicy gochujang BBQ glaze, then garnished with sesame seeds and green onion for a bold finish. Paired with a creamy mayo dip that cools things down with a hint of lime and sesame, this dish brings serious flavor with minimal prep—perfect for parties, game days, or anytime you want something irresistible.

INGREDIENTS
½ cup mayonnaise
2 teaspoons gochujang (Korean chili paste) or sriracha
1 teaspoon lime juice
½ teaspoon toasted sesame oil
½ cup gochujang sauce
¼ cup honey
¼ cup soy sauce
1 tablespoon rice vinegar
1 teaspoon grated fresh ginger
1 teaspoon minced garlic
Package Tempura Chicken Bites
Toasted sesame seeds and chopped green onions for garnish


INSTRUCTIONS
Make the spicy mayo dip: In a medium bowl, whisk together the mayo, 2 teaspoons of gochujang, lime juice, and sesame oil, until smooth and silky.
Make the Korean BBQ glaze: In a small saucepan, combine the ½ cup gochujang, honey, soy sauce, rice vinegar, ginger, and garlic and heat over medium until bubbling and slightly thickened, about 6 minutes. Remove from heat and set glaze aside. Assemble the glazed tempura chicken: Heat the tempura chicken according to package instructions*. Remove the hot chicken to a large bowl and pour the warm bbq glaze over the chicken pieces. Toss the chicken in the glaze until fully coated. Transfer the glazed chicken to a platter, garnish with toasted sesame seeds and green onions, and serve with mayo dip on the side.
*Cook chicken until heated to a minimum of 165 degrees farenheit internal temperature (or as dictated by state or local codes) as verified by a calibrated thermometer.
